The cuisine
The ingredients come first
Cian's kitchen has one unwritten rule, which Miriana first learnt from her mother's hands: the ingredients come first.
The menu is not fixed; it changes with the catch of the day, the season and what the sea and market have to offer. It is a cuisine that accepts not always knowing what it will serve the following day, and it finds its strength in that very uncertainty.
Termoli's culinary tradition is the unwavering starting point: fish from the Adriatic coastline — the 35-kilometre stretch separating Abruzzo from Puglia — arrives in the kitchen fresh, often purchased directly at the harbour as Bruno did every morning, and is treated with the care it deserves.

Cian's signature
Campofiloni
Nicknamed ‘Tsunami’ in the dining room, this is Cian's historic signature dish. A rich pasta dish with shellfish, capturing all the flavour of the sea in a harmony of textures and aromas. The recipe was created by Pina Ceccarelli and is preserved by Miriana with absolute respect.
It is one of the few dishes that is always on the menu, unchanged: a constant on a menu that loves to evolve.
Innovation
Revisiting without distorting
Cuttlefish with peas, red mullet, stuffed monkfish, brodetto alla termolese served with pasta or crostini.
Dishes that have existed for decades and that Cian never betrays.
Alongside this faithfulness to her roots, however, Miriana has developed an identity of her own over time. She carries on the family recipes with absolute respect, while questioning them, exploring them and taking them where tradition had not yet dared to go.
She does so quietly, with the natural ease of someone who is truly skilled: without announcing or explaining it. The dishes speak for themselves.
A rare ability: revisiting without distorting, innovating without forgetting where you come from. Her dishes are not exercises in style; they are complete ideas, balances sought and found, where every element has a reason to be exactly where it is.
